
Sign up to save your podcasts
Or
December 16, 1935. Hollywood actress Thelma Todd is found dead in her 1932 Lincoln Phaeton in a garage outside of Los Angeles. Although it seems to be a clear-cut case of carbon monoxide poisoning, some threatening letters sent to people who saw Thelma the day before her death opens the door to a fresh investigation. However, no clear answers would come, and today the actress’ cause of death is still listed as “unknown”.
4.6
4141 ratings
December 16, 1935. Hollywood actress Thelma Todd is found dead in her 1932 Lincoln Phaeton in a garage outside of Los Angeles. Although it seems to be a clear-cut case of carbon monoxide poisoning, some threatening letters sent to people who saw Thelma the day before her death opens the door to a fresh investigation. However, no clear answers would come, and today the actress’ cause of death is still listed as “unknown”.
77,500 Listeners